About this role:

Wells Fargo is seeking a Lead Securities Operations Specialist to join the Data Management team within Wealth and Investment Management Operations. This team reconciles information between two systems, that support customer reference data. In this role, you will: Lead complex lifecycle initiatives and support tasks, including those that are cross-functional with broad impact, and act as key a participant in large-scale planning and deliverables; identify opportunity for process improvements within Securities Operations Review and analyze complex multi-faceted, larger scale or longer-term operational tasks or challenges that require an in-depth evaluation of multiple factors including intangibles or unprecedented factors Make decisions in complex and multi-faceted situations related to a full process within a trade environment while leveraging solid understanding of the function, policies, procedures, and compliance requirements that influence or lead team to meet deliverables and drive new initiatives Strategically collaborate and consult with peers, colleagues and mid-level to senior managers to resolve issues and achieve goals; may lead projects, teams or serve as a mentor Manage and develop expertise in the following operational processes including client account onboarding, cash payments, customer service, funding operations, custodial operations, securities settlement services, structured loan operations, and general ledger reconciliation Resolve complex escalated issues within the scope of responsibility in Security Operations Research complex business risks, develop policies, enhance customer satisfaction, and review time sensitive documents and transaction requests Exercise independent judgment in understanding trade settlement and influence workflow controls to minimalize the effects of operational breakdowns Lead overall effectiveness of the team according to plans; monitor daily securities and cash related production work Lead implementation of projects, new or revised processes, and procedures that require coordination among operation teams and perform analysis for initiatives that support business strategies making decisions on matters with financial impact and risk

Required Qualifications:

5+ years of Securities Operations exper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, education

Desired Qualifications:

3 + years proven experience in Business Intelligence 3 + years of experience with SQL and the ability to optimize complex queries for large-scale data environments 3 + years of experience in Power BI development and analytics 3+ years in Alteryx Business Intelligence (BI) platform 3 + years of experience in Tableau designing, developing dashboards and reports Experience communicating complex information in both written and verbal formats to all levels of the organization Strong analytical skills including gathering, analyzing, interpreting, drawing conclusions and translating findings Experience analyzing large data sets Ability to develop partnerships and collaborate with other business and functional areas Ability to prioritize work, meet deadlines, achieve goals, and work under pressure in a dynamic and complex environment

WFC) is a leading financial services company that has approximately $1.9 trillion in assets. We provide a diversified set of banking, investment and mortgage products and services, as well as consumer and commercial finance, through our four reportable operating segments: Consumer Banking and Lending, Commercial Banking, Corporate and Investment Banking, and Wealth & Investment Management. Wells Fargo ranked No. 34 on Fortune’s 2024 rankings of America’s largest corporations.
